WebA chronic subdural hematoma (SDH) is an old clot of blood on the surface of the brain beneath its outer covering. These liquefied clots most often occur in patients age 60 and older who have brain atrophy, a shrinking or wasting away of brain tissue due to age or disease. WebIf a cascade approach is preferred, order THSCM / Thyroid Function Cascade, Serum, which utilizes a cascaded testing procedure to efficiently evaluate and monitor functional thyroid status. Serum s-TSH is the first-line test and when the s-TSH result is abnormal, appropriate follow-up tests will automatically be performed. WebOnce TSH values normalize, surgery can be performed. If the patient is to fast on the day of surgery, the patient may miss the dose of levothyroxine that day, as it has a long half-life of approximately 7 days. If oral medications cannot be given post-operatively, the dose may be missed for several days.
